Q: Is 2,636,324 a Prime Number?
A: No, 2,636,324 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 2636324 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 37 47 74 94 148 188 379 758 1,516 1,739 3,478 6,956 14,023 17,813 28,046 35,626 56,092 71,252 659,081 1,318,162 and 2,636,324, with no remainder.
Since 2,636,324 cannot be divided by just 1 and 2,636,324, it is not a prime number.
